Shopify POS: Bringing Your Online Store to the Real World

In today's rapidly evolving retail landscape, businesses are increasingly seeking ways to bridge the gap between online and offline sales. Shopify POS, a point-of-sale system designed to integrate seamlessly with Shopify's e-commerce platform, offers a compelling solution for retailers looking to expand their reach into the physical world. By leveraging Shopify POS, businesses can create a unified shopping experience that not only enhances customer satisfaction but also streamlines operations and boosts sales.

One of the most significant advantages of integrating Shopify POS into your business is the ability to maintain a consistent brand experience across all sales channels. Whether a customer is browsing your online store or visiting your brick-and-mortar location, they will encounter the same cohesive brand identity, product offerings, and pricing. This consistency fosters trust and loyalty, encouraging customers to engage with your brand in multiple ways. Moreover, Shopify POS allows for real-time inventory synchronization, ensuring that stock levels are always up-to-date. This feature eliminates the risk of overselling and enhances the customer experience by providing accurate product availability information.

Transitioning from online to offline sales can be daunting, but Shopify POS simplifies this process by offering a user-friendly interface and robust support. The system is designed to be intuitive, allowing staff to quickly learn and operate it with minimal training. This ease of use translates into a smoother checkout process, reducing wait times and improving customer satisfaction. Additionally, Shopify POS supports a variety of payment methods, including credit cards, mobile payments, and gift cards, providing customers with the flexibility they desire.

Q&A

1. What is Shopify POS?
Shopify POS (Point of Sale) is a system that allows businesses to sell products in physical locations, integrating seamlessly with their online Shopify store. It enables merchants to manage sales, inventory, and customer data across both online and offline channels.

2. How does Shopify POS integrate with an online store?
Shopify POS integrates with an online store by syncing inventory, orders, and customer information in real-time. This ensures that any sale made in a physical store is reflected in the online store's inventory and vice versa, providing a unified view of the business.

3. What are the benefits of using Shopify POS for a business?
The benefits of using Shopify POS include streamlined operations by managing both online and offline sales from a single platform, improved inventory management, enhanced customer experience through unified data, and the ability to offer flexible payment options and promotions in-store.
